Claude has learned how I like my prose\. ChatGPT remembers what I’m working on\. I don’t mind this—every person I have a relationship with carries a model of me in their head, and every company I do business with keeps a profile\. Other people’s understandings of me have never been mine to control, after all\. But an agent occupies a different role\. It learns my writing style, my preferences, and the shape of my work and life, all to help me with what I do\. Yet if I switch products, I have to start over\. If I use three agents, each rebuilds from scratch what the others already know\. They have been trained on zillions of words\. Their education consists of the knowledge we have written down into new books and journals\. They are smarty pants, the classroom genius that has read everything\. But not only have the AIs read most books, they actually remember everything they have read\. The LLMs today have a PhD level of knowledge in literally every subject, which makes them powerfully book smart\. But they often lack common sense, and when they are given a body, as in a robot, they flail, flounder, and stall because they have no embodied intelligence\. They don’t know about reality\. Operating in the real world takes a different kind of intelligence than book smartness\. The smartness of a body as it moves in the world requires an intuition about gravity, and lightning fast visual perception, and an awareness of three dimensions – up, down, front and back – and many other basic responses that we humans have learned over millions of years of evolution and is baked deep into our reflexes\. That kind of embodied spatial intelligence has yet to be trained into our AIs\. - [Endless execution](https://postshift.com/endless-execution/): The age of agents has brought us endless execution\.
